I personally prefer Medal of Honour:Allied Assault simply because it's pure WWII atmosphere, wheras Wolfenstein adds zombies and end-of-level bosses.
But it's a damned good game anyway and the multiplayer is the best of any game I've played in a looooooooong time.
Worth getting if only for the flamethrower.

as far as multiplayer is concerned, you can only really appreciate it with broadband, but its quite impressive. each players leads an active role in the team, from engineer to medics. 4 to choose from actually. the lieautenant can launch air strikes on targets, and the soldier can carry massive weapons like the flamethrower and the venom. all very intriguing stuff.
